DB arrests two with 10,000 free textbooks

DHAKA, Jan 23, 2025 (BSS) - The Detective Branch (DB) of the Dhaka Metropolitan Police (DMP) has arrested two members of a syndicate involved in hoarding and illegally selling textbooks intended for free distribution to primary and secondary school students. 

The detainees were identified as Sirajul Islam, 55 and M Delwar Hossain, 56. 

"Two trucks filled with 10,000 books were also seized during the drive at Banglabazar in the city," Muhammad Talebur Rahman, Deputy Commissioner of Media and Public Relations Division of the DMP told BSS this afternoon.

Legal action is under progress in this connection, he added.
